This might be a stupid question... But what would you do to get a lower clean (solid state) amp sound? The issue is simply that one of my main dirt pedals lowers the volume significantly, even with the output set to max. But then if I run reverb into the dirt pedal with max output, and delay after, I will make the entire neighbourhood deaf. I'm just interested in how I can run my dirt pedal at 12 o'clock output (where it sounds real good, and pairs well volume-wise with my other main dirt pedal), without the clean sound being overwhelmingly loud.
The low-volume dirt pedal is an MXR Distortion+, and the amp is a JC40.

Re: How to get lower clean volume?
he means changing the level potentiometer, or volume knob. It's an easy mod if you are handy with a soldering ironVREEEEVROOOOOW wrote:@MechaGodzilla, I have read the phrase "100k pot" elsewhere, but have yet to figure out what that actually means, so I don't really know what you're telling me to do.
You would actually make more of a difference getting rid of the resistor before it and replacing it with a wire.

Re: How to get lower clean volume?
What you're describing is the D+ causing volume drop. If you get that with just the pedal run into the amp, and volume magically increases when you turn it off, it's not the fault of the amp.
You need a pedal with a level control that works or put it in a loop with a boost pedal (a rather expensive option given the problem).
I'd probably just find another pedal that I liked that didn't have said volume drop honestly!

Re: How to get lower clean volume?
A Boss LS-2 would fix this. Put the D+ in Loop A, set the LS-2 to “Loop A / Bypass”, set the level for Loop A to be what you want, and then use the LS-2 to turn the D+ off and on.
